On average across the year,
yes, Chad is hotter than
Bensonhurst, New York
.
Chad has an average temperature of 29°C/84°F and Bensonhurst, New York has an average temperature of 14°C/57°F.
Chad's hottest month is April, with an average maximum temperature of 41°C/106°F, which is hotter than Bensonhurst, New York's hottest month (July,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F).
On average across the year, no, Chad is not colder than Bensonhurst, New York . Chad has an average minimum temperature of 22°C/72°F and Bensonhurst, New York has an average minimum temperature of 9°C/48°F.
On average across the year,
no, Chad has less rain than
Bensonhurst, New York. Chad has an average annual rainfall of 432mm and Bensonhurst, New York has an average annual rainfall of 1383mm.
Chad's wettest month is August, with an average monthly rainfall of 129mm, which is drier than Bensonhurst, New York's wettest month (July, with an average monthly rainfall of 151mm).
